Dallas Pride Events Drive Summer Economic Activity Across the Region

Dallas's Pride celebrations this month offer significant opportunities for local retailers, hospitality businesses, and event venues across the metro area.

According to the Dallas Observer, June Pride festivities present a robust calendar of activities throughout Dallas, from organized parades to sporting events, drawing visitors and residents across the metropolitan area. These events create meaningful revenue opportunities for local hospitality, retail, and food-and-beverage sectors during the peak summer season.

The convergence of major celebrations—including parades and community events—positions Dallas as a destination for visitors seeking inclusive, vibrant experiences. Hotels, restaurants, and entertainment venues typically see elevated demand during Pride month, particularly in neighborhoods serving as cultural hubs for these gatherings.

Local businesses in retail and event services have increasingly recognized Pride month as a key marketing opportunity, with many implementing targeted campaigns and special promotions aligned with community values. This shift reflects broader consumer trends favoring companies that engage authentically with diverse communities.

For Dallas-area business owners and marketing professionals, Pride month underscores the importance of community engagement strategies that extend beyond June. The economic activity generated during these celebrations often translates into year-round brand loyalty and customer retention among the region's LGBTQ+ community and their networks.
